Bro after buying new bike can i ride for 200km on the first day
Mallege
You can ride 200 Kms on the first day. But give stops at every 40 to 50 Kms. Give a break of atleast half an hour for every stop. Also you should not go above 50 Kms speed for the first 2,000 to 3,000 Kms, for the engine to warm up and get set gradually. This will help in increasing the life of the engine. Both riding and handling of the Vehicle should be very smooth.
